OdataLink allows multiple data files to be accessed.

You may add as many data files as you require.

Only a Xero use with an Advisor role or above can attach a Xero organisation to OdataLink

Steps

To add a Xero data files, follow these steps.

  1. Click on Data Files in the menu on the left-hand side;
  2. Click on the Add Xero Data File button;
  3. Click on the Login to Xero and follow the prompts within the Xero website;
    Note that the account you use to login to Xero will determine what endpoints you can access.
    Once you have logged into the Xero website and have authorised OdataLink to access your data, you will be returned to OdataLink and a list of data files will appear.
  4. Tick one or more data file you wish to add to the current OdataLink account;
  5. Click on the Add Selected Data Files button;
    You will be returned to the Data Files screen and the selected data files will be added tot he list.

Notes

If you have admin rights to OdataLink but not Xero you can invite a user as an Admin so that they can attach a Xero data file

If your inviting that user just to add the data file, make sure you revoke access to your OdataLink account after they have attached the data file

Alternatively you can also create multiple OdataLink access (each one is a separate subscription) so that each one of your clients is kep separate and isolated from each other. Your one log on can be associated with multiple accounts
